640 Misses The Ontario Budget Boat By Miles

For the past 24 hours, all we've been promised on AM 640 is the highlights of the Ontario Tories election platform - er, sorry, the budget. Lots of guests and interpretation were touted as soon as the Finance Minister got up to speak - the moment when radio reporters stuck all day in the lockup could legally reveal the highlights. 

CFRB immediately went to it after their 4 PM news. 

CBC Radio 1 launched into major budget coverage mode with a special, including the highlights and reaction.

CityNews 680 had a precis of what was in the document. 

CKTB took the speech live. 

And over on 640? For reasons that will baffle everyone, John Oakley was interviewing an expert about why more Canadians don't want to join the military, followed by an interview regarding the war in Ukraine. WTF? Talk about missing the point. 

Look, whether you love the PCs or hate them has nothing to do with it. This was true breaking news that affects every taxpayer and voter in the province and that means it needs instant coverage. Now. Not 30 minutes later. Frankly, I was stunned that they would wait until after 4:30, especially considering they could legally go to it a lot sooner than that. It's literally the bread and butter of a news-talk station. 

I would absolutely love to know what they were thinking at Corus Quay. After the all-day hype and build-up promising highlights and analysis the moment the Fin. Min. began to speak, this is truly one of the strangest decisions I've heard in a long, long time.
